在Redis中如何对集群进行扩容
1、什么是Redis集群
Redis集群是一种将多个Redis实例组织在一起的技术,它可以满足用户对数据可用性、可靠性和性能的要求。Redis集群的优势在于,它可以提供更高的可用性和更大的吞吐量,并且可以支持更多的客户端连接,从而分散数据存储和处理的负载。
2、Redis集群的扩容
Redis集群的扩容是指将新节点添加到集群中,以增加集群的容量和可用性,从而提高应用程序的性能。Redis集群的扩容可以分为两种:水平扩容和垂直扩容。
3、水平扩容
水平扩容是指将新节点添加到集群中,以增加集群的容量和可用性。当添加新节点时,Redis会自动将数据迁移到新节点,以实现数据的完整性和一致性。在进行水平扩容之前,需要先将数据迁移到新节点,然后将新节点加入到集群中。
4、垂直扩容
垂直扩容是指在不添加新节点的情况下,提升集群的容量和可用性。垂直扩容可以通过更换更大的硬盘、增加内存、更换更快的CPU等方式实现,以提高集群的性能。垂直扩容不需要将数据迁移到新节点,但需要重新启动Redis实例以实现新的配置。
猜您想看
-
怎么把PyTorch Lightning模型部署到生产中
1. PyTo...
2023年05月23日 -
如何在手机上调整通话音量和铃声音量?
随着智能手机的...
2023年04月28日 -
PhpStorm中可以提高日常工作效率的小技巧分享
1. 使用快捷...
2023年05月26日 -
如何进行IdentityHashMap集合的源码解析
Identit...
2023年05月22日 -
R语言可视化ggplot图表系统中的辅助线有什么用
1.辅助线的定...
2023年05月25日 -
如何解决Steam游戏启动后出现闪退现象?
Steam游戏...
2023年05月03日